gottahavefun Posted October 25, 2011 #1 Share Posted October 25, 2011 So I think I have my sister talked into a cruise in Jan. and since I have always cruised solo I was wondering... When we check-in at the pier I want to put all of our charges on one credit card, so do we check-in together(both step up to one clerk) or do we still check-in separately? Thanks in advance! Step up and check in together. Even if you were using separate credit cards, they can handle you together as a family. jdvmd Posted October 25, 2011 #5 Share Posted October 25, 2011 Same room, same booking. You can set it up online at the same time you enter your immigration/emergency contact information. Just show up at the pier. You will be asked if you are using the same card for both accounts. No problem whatsoever. Have fun.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
